responseCheck function

dynamic responseCheck({
  1. required Response response,
})

Implementation

dynamic responseCheck({
  required Response<dynamic> response,
}) {
  switch (response.statusCode) {
    case 200:
    case 201:
      return {'data': response.data, 'statusCode': response.statusCode};
    case 400:
      return {'data': response.data, 'statusCode': response.statusCode};
    case 401:
    case 403:
      return {'data': response.data, 'statusCode': response.statusCode};
    case 422:
      return {'data': response.data, 'statusCode': response.statusCode};
    default:
      break;
  }
}